East Africa Fruits
Assistant Branch Accountant
Job Description
East Africa Fruits is a leading agribusiness company focused on transforming agricultural value chains by connecting farmers with reliable markets and improving access to fresh produce. Through innovation, efficient supply chain management, and sustainable business practices, the company supports agricultural growth while delivering quality products and services across Tanzania.
The Assistant Branch Accountant is responsible for managing the financial operations of the branch office, ensuring accurate financial reporting, maintaining proper accounting records, supporting administrative functions, and ensuring compliance with accounting standards and organizational policies. The role also provides financial support to branch operations and assists management with budgeting, reporting, and financial analysis.
Responsibilities
- Perform daily financial operations, including processing payments and recording cash, cheque, and bank transfer transactions
- Maintain accurate cash books, bank ledgers, and financial records
- Monitor cash advances, field expenses, and perform related reconciliations
- Prepare branch financial statements, including bal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ow statements
- Reconcile sales accounts with bank statements and other financial records
- Reconcile accounts payable, accounts receivable, and bank accounts
- Manage branch cash flow to ensure sufficient funds for operational requirements
- Prepare branch budgets and support budget monitoring activities
- Analyze financial data and prepare financial reports for the Branch Manager
- Ensure compliance with accounting standards, financial policies, and regulatory requirements
- Assist during financial audits and inspections
- Provide financial guidance and support to branch staff
- Perform administrative duties in collaboration with the People and Culture Department
- Prepare meal allowance reports for eligible staff
- Maintain leave records and attendance reports
- Perform any other duties assigned by management
